Multifunctional Angle Grinder Extension Conversion Rod(BUY 1 GET 1 FREE)
Multifunctional Angle Grinder Extension Conversion Rod(BUY 1 GET 1 FREE)
Multifunctional Angle Grinder Extension Conversion Rod(BUY 1 GET 1 FREE)
Multifunctional Angle Grinder Extension Conversion Rod(BUY 1 GET 1 FREE)
Multifunctional Angle Grinder Extension Conversion Rod(BUY 1 GET 1 FREE)
Multifunctional Angle Grinder Extension Conversion Rod(BUY 1 GET 1 FREE)
Multifunctional Angle Grinder Extension Conversion Rod(BUY 1 GET 1 FREE)
Multifunctional Angle Grinder Extension Conversion Rod(BUY 1 GET 1 FREE)
Multifunctional Angle Grinder Extension Conversion Rod(BUY 1 GET 1 FREE)
Multifunctional Angle Grinder Extension Conversion Rod(BUY 1 GET 1 FREE)
Multifunctional Angle Grinder Extension Conversion Rod(BUY 1 GET 1 FREE)
Multifunctional Angle Grinder Extension Conversion Rod(BUY 1 GET 1 FREE)
Multifunctional Angle Grinder Extension Conversion Rod(BUY 1 GET 1 FREE)
Multifunctional Angle Grinder Extension Conversion Rod(BUY 1 GET 1 FREE)
Multifunctional Angle Grinder Extension Conversion Rod(BUY 1 GET 1 FREE)
Multifunctional Angle Grinder Extension Conversion Rod(BUY 1 GET 1 FREE)
1/8
Multifunctional Angle Grinder Extension Conversion Rod(BUY 1 GET 1 FREE)
Multifunctional Angle Grinder Extension Conversion Rod(BUY 1 GET 1 FREE)
Multifunctional Angle Grinder Extension Conversion Rod(BUY 1 GET 1 FREE)
Multifunctional Angle Grinder Extension Conversion Rod(BUY 1 GET 1 FREE)
Multifunctional Angle Grinder Extension Conversion Rod(BUY 1 GET 1 FREE)
Multifunctional Angle Grinder Extension Conversion Rod(BUY 1 GET 1 FREE)
Multifunctional Angle Grinder Extension Conversion Rod(BUY 1 GET 1 FREE)
Multifunctional Angle Grinder Extension Conversion Rod(BUY 1 GET 1 FREE)
1/8

Multifunctional Angle Grinder Extension Conversion Rod(BUY 1 GET 1 FREE)

$17.98
$25.98
Save $8.00
Buy More Get More Discounts!
Please select a buy more get more discounts!
Quantity
Barcode:

  • TIPS: All goods are authentic, with genuine patents, counterfeit must be investigated! Customers, please identify our products!!!
  • 😊If you are not satisfied with the goods you received, please contact us within 15 days after receiving, we will give you the best help!
  • 🚢 Shipping>>Worldwide express shipping available.
  • 🔥98.9% of customers buy 2 or more

For the local crevices that cannot be thrown away by the edge of the angle grinder or the polishing machine, install the extension rod, and the grinding and polishing can be done in one step.

Great for Small Areas

By using an extended shaft, additional clearance can be provided to safely polish these areas without the risk of hitting/damaging the paint. Details such as lights, door handles, emblems, interior console panels, and more.

Seamless Docking

Precise thread for stable installation. Smooth grinding, not loose.

Easy Installation

Notched for easy removal with a wrench, fits Model 100 Angle Grinders/Polishers.

Super Extension

The rotating extension shaft is designed with details and durable quality.

 Widely Used

The rotating extension shaft can be used for grinding and polishing deep stones such as inside corners and special shapes. It needs to be matched with various grinding heads, grinding wheels, grinding discs, grinding discs, mold openers, etc. Problems with narrow and awkward areas such as bumpers.

Material: High Quality 45# Steel

Color: Silver

Length: 80mm

Specific Size: As Shown in the Figure

Package Includes: 1* Multifunctional Angle Grinder Extension Conversion Rod

Warm Tip:

Dear buyer, due to lighting effect, monitor's brightness, manual measurement, etc., there could be some slight differences in the color and size between the photo and the actual item. Sincerely hope that you can understand! Thank you!

Customer Reviews

Here are what our customers say.

Write a Review
Customer Reviews
Wow you reached the bottom
Newest
Most liked
Highest ratings
Lowest ratings
×
class SpzCustomFileUpload extends SPZ.BaseElement { constructor(element) { super(element); this.uploadCount_ = 0; this.fileList_ = []; } buildCallback() { this.action = SPZServices.actionServiceForDoc(this.element); this.registerAction('upload', (data) => { this.handleFileUpload_(data.event?.detail?.data || []); }); this.registerAction('delete', (data) => { this.handleFileDelete_(data?.args?.data); }); this.registerAction('preview', (data) => { this.handleFilePreview_(data?.args?.data); }); this.registerAction('limit', (data) => { this.handleFileLimit_(); }); this.registerAction('sizeLimit', (data) => { this.handleFileSizeLimit_(); }); } isLayoutSupported(layout) { return layout == SPZCore.Layout.LOGIC; } setData_(count, file) { this.uploadCount_ = count; this.fileList_ = file; } handleFileUpload_(data) { data.forEach(i => { if(this.fileList_.some(j => j.url === i.url)) return; this.fileList_.push(i); }) this.uploadCount_++; sessionStorage.setItem('fileList', JSON.stringify(this.fileList_)); this.triggerEvent_("handleFileUpload", { count: this.uploadCount_, files: this.fileList_}); if(this.fileList_.length >= 5){ document.querySelector('#review_upload').style.display = 'none'; } if(this.fileList_.length > 0){ document.querySelector('.apps-reviews-write-anonymous-box').style.marginTop = '8px'; } } handleFileDelete_(index) { this.fileList_.splice(index, 1); this.uploadCount_--; sessionStorage.setItem('fileList', JSON.stringify(this.fileList_)); this.triggerEvent_("handleFileDelete", { count: this.uploadCount_, files: this.fileList_}); document.querySelector('#review_upload').style.display = 'block'; if(this.fileList_?.length === 0){ document.querySelector('.apps-reviews-write-anonymous-box').style.marginTop = '132px'; } } handleFilePreview_(index) { const finalPreviewData = this.fileList_[index]; const filePreviewModal = document.getElementById('filePreviewModal'); const fullScreenVideo = document.getElementById('fullScreenVideo'); const fullScreenImage = document.getElementById('fullScreenImage'); const previewModalClose = document.getElementById('previewModalClose'); const previewLoading = document.getElementById('previewLoading'); filePreviewModal.style.display = 'block'; previewLoading.style.display = 'flex'; if(finalPreviewData?.type === 'video'){ const media = this.mediaParse_(this.fileList_[index]?.url); fullScreenVideo.addEventListener('canplaythrough', function() { previewLoading.style.display = 'none'; }); fullScreenImage.src = ''; fullScreenImage.style.display = 'none'; fullScreenVideo.style.display = 'block'; fullScreenVideo.src = media.mp4 || ''; } else { fullScreenImage.onload = function() { previewLoading.style.display = 'none'; }; fullScreenVideo.src = ''; fullScreenVideo.style.display = 'none'; fullScreenImage.style.display = 'block'; fullScreenImage.src = finalPreviewData.url; } previewModalClose.addEventListener('click', function() { filePreviewModal.style.display = 'none'; }); } handleFileLimit_() { alert(window.AppReviewsLocale.comment_file_limit || 'please do not upload files more than 5'); this.triggerEvent_("handleFileLimit"); } handleFileSizeLimit_() { alert(window.AppReviewsLocale.comment_file_size_limit || 'File size does not exceed 10M'); } clear(){ this.fileList_ = []; this.uploadCount_ = 0; sessionStorage.setItem('fileList', JSON.stringify(this.fileList_)); this.triggerEvent_("handleClear", { count: this.uploadCount_, files: this.fileList_}); document.querySelector('#review_upload').style.display = 'block'; } mediaParse_(url) { var result = {}; try { url.replace(/[?&]+([^=&]+)=([^&]*)/gi, function (str, key, value) { try { result[key] = decodeURIComponent(value); } catch (e) { result[key] = value; } }); result.preview_image = url.split('?')[0]; } catch (e) {}; return result; } triggerEvent_(name, data) { const event = SPZUtils.Event.create(this.win, name, data); this.action.trigger(this.element, name, event); } } SPZ.defineElement('spz-custom-file-upload', SpzCustomFileUpload);
The review would not show in product details on storefront since it does not support to.